Protein expression services for DRE2 | Fe-S cluster assembly protein DRE2

Description
Component of the cytosolic iron-sulfur (Fe-S) protein assembly (CIA) machinery required for the maturation of extramitochondrial Fe-S proteins. Part of an electron transfer chain functioning in an early step of cytosolic Fe-S biogenesis, facilitating the de novo assembly of a [4Fe-4S] cluster on the scaffold complex CFD1-NBP35. Electrons are transferred to DRE2 from NADPH via the FAD- and FMN-containing protein TAH18. TAH18-DRE2 are also required for the assembly of the diferric tyrosyl radical cofactor of ribonucleotide reductase (RNR), probably by providing electrons for reduction during radical cofactor maturation in the catalytic small subunit RNR2.
Family
Belongs to the anamorsin family.
Species
Komagataella phaffii (strain GS115 / ATCC 20864)
Length
341 amino acids
